<p>Here we are with another community feature from Gamer9er with a review of Alien Swarm for PC.</p>
<p>Alien Swarm is a new action game released by Valve on July 19 2010.  The best part about the game is that it is Free!  Alien Swarm was first developed as a mod for UT4.  Valve eventually hired those guys and then went on to making the Left 4 Dead series.  On there spare time they decided to remake Alien Swarm, but instead run it on the Source Engine.</p>
<p><span id="more-451"></span></p>
<p>First off I have only played the game on Crossover Games which runs absolutely phenomenal, but not as good as a PC would.  So I won’t be talking about the performance of the game just the campaign and features.  The game is free.  Just saying that makes you want to download it and try it out.  Who doesn’t want to try out a free game made by Valve?  Anyways, there are four options at the main menu.  Play Online, Achievements, Options, and Offline Practice.  Pretty simple menus and easy to work your way around.</p>
<p>Landing Bay is the first mission.  Objectives are 1) Access the Inner perimeter. 2)  Download the flight data. 3)  Activate the cargo elevator and descend.  4)  Access the facility exterior.  Not much story to that.  I have no idea what going on and how these alien things came alive.  You just jump right in and start clicking away.  It does take some skill though for playing on harder difficulties.  You have to know where your teammates are,  when to deploy specials, and you doing what your class is supposed to like medics heal and techs hack.  The game is very team oriented.</p>
<p>As you move along in the so called campaign with no story, you level up and unlock new weapons/accessories.  Double barreled shotguns, plasma guns, miniguns, sentries, and the list goes on forever.  Alien Swarm is also one of the most user friendly games iv’e seen since Team Fortress 2.  When downloading, they give you a free SDK to build new campaigns and mods.  I haven’t spent much time messing around with the SDK, but Iv’e played some amazing mods in the past couple of days.</p>
<p>Overall, I’m going to give this game a 3/5.  Alien Swarm only includes one campaign and will last mind blowing 45 minutes.  The game is also free which makes up for it.  Also no storyline or support for Mac which is a huge let down.  The game can get a little corny as sometimes like slowmotion.  The missions are very short but also fun at the same time.  So if you get the chance to get Crossover or play on a PC, try it out you won’t be wasting your money on this game.</p>

<p>Aparently Christopher Nolan has been working on this script for 10 years, and it really shows. You can’t go into Inception ready for a big action movie, and not bring your brain. This movie requires you to think, and if you aren’t thinking, this movie will leave you behind. Inception is about dreams, and how they feel real when you are in them. This movie has kind of an effect on you. I just woke up from a dream, that felt really real, but then I thought about it, and it wasn’t real at all, but it felt really really real in the dream, and this is what inception is about.</p>
<p>There are people that specialize in dreams, where their work is to go into a dream, to get information out of somebody. Leonardo Dicaprio plays Cobb, the best at this form of work. He is not allowed to see his family, but im not going to say why due to spoilers. A high class business man comes to him with a job, that could get him a ticket home. But this job is different. This job, is Inception. I was talking about inception earlier, but when I was saying it I meant the movie. Inception is the act of placing an idea into someone else’s mind. The opposite of what he specializes in. He accepts the job, because he has done it once before. (Once again, not saying anything about that due to spoilers) The plan is to go into the mind of a young executive, and plant the idea for him not to take the reins of the company his dying father. The person hiring them is the CEO of a rival company. Inception is not an easy task, and Leonardo Dicaprio needs an insane amount of help from some of the best out there that take ideas from dreams. Leonardo Dicaprio also is having a personal struggle of his own, and the 2 intervene and collide into one crazy roller coaster.</p>
<p>The acting in Inception is amazing. Im going to go over the characters, or the crew that Cobb is leading. There’s Cobb, the leader of the group. Joseph Gordon-Levitt plays the Point Man, Cobb’s right hand man. Tom Hardy is the Forger, who can basically change himself to anyone he wants when inside a dream. Ellen Page plays a student at a university in Paris. Cobb’s dad is her professor and he recommends her to Cobb for the job. She is studying Architecture and is the best student Cobb’s dad has. Her job as the architect, is the create the dream, the world they’ll be in. She has to make sure it’s simple and complicated at the time. To explain this better im going to backtrack this a little bit, as it’s a bit complicated. There is the dream that people are going into, and then the dreamer, the one who is sort of… sorry but this is hard to explain and im going to try to do my best. There is the dreamer, and then the one whose Subconscious is in the dream, taking up space in the dream basically, so that in the act of inception, or taking things out of the dream, they can control the world. This is still dangerous, as the more you change the world, the more the subconscious notices that it’s changing (even if the subconscious is Cobb’s, their leader) and they will start to attack the Architect, changing the Dream. (Ellen Page) Yes I know it’s complicated but I tried my best. Cillian Murphy, The Scarecrow from the Batman Begins, plays The mark, The one they are trying to plant the seed in. <p>As you all may have heard many people are angry over the whole &#8220;not being able to place calls while holding the iPhone a certain way&#8221; fiasco. Even Consumer Reports has reported that there is an antennae issue on the iPhone.<span id="more-416"></span> After that report, Apple proceeded to delete every single consumer reports related article on their support forum. In light of the antennae issues and several other faults in the design, many people have asked Apple to recall the device. While recalling the iPhone would make a lot of people happy, it doesn&#8217;t seem like it will happen. Research analysts have said that a recall on the iPhone would cost Apple 1.5 <strong>billion </strong>dollars. A recall would also cost Apple a very valuable reputation. Steve Jobs still denies that there is even a problem with the iPhone antennae so don&#8217;t expect a recall or a fix of any sort coming from Apple.</p>
